We can beat anyone

Defender says Wolves' cup win will give his side confidence that they can beat anyone in the league.

Kortney Hause believes that Wolves can take momentum from the cup win into the league following their Emirates FA Cup third round win against Stoke City on Saturday.

 

Hause was one of six players brought into the side by manager Paul Lambert ahead of the trip to the Bet365 Stadium.

 

“We’ve been in good form and the morale’s high around the camp,” Hause explained.

 

“We know that we've got the ability in our squad - to be fair to the gaffer, he's come in and he's motivated everyone, he's pushed us on that extra gear.

 

“We know what quality we have, we’ve got so much quality - it’s really exciting.

 

“As long as we keep it tight at the back, we've got the quality to give any team a problem going forward.”

 

Hause played a key role in keeping a clean sheet during the win at Stoke.

 

The England Under-21 International praised his side’s ability to endure waves of Stoke pressure as they threw players forward in an attempt to get an equaliser in the second half.

 

“There’s going to be hard times against any Premier League opposition,” He said.

 

“They've got quality players in Shaqiri, Arnautovic and even Peter Crouch himself - Charlie Adam the list can go on.

 

“There’s so many quality players so we always knew that we were going to be under the cosh a bit.

 

“We did well to soak up the pressure and get through the bad patch in the game.

 

“Only being one nil up we knew that they always had the ability to do something.

 

“Charlie Adam kept having shots from the edge of the box, we did well to block the shots but I just knew that if we kept being under pressure.”

 

The 21-year-old defender says that it he was determined to give the manager something to think about.

 

“If you know what type of people we are, we always want to do well,” Hause said and added: “We always want to be in the team so when I was given the opportunity today, I just wanted to take it.

 

“I just wanted to take my opportunity, I wanted to give the gaffer something to think about.

 

“I’m sure Mike (Williamson), Evo' (Lee Evans) and Dom (Dominic Iorfa) will have wanted to do the same.

 

“We’re just determined and motivated to grasp the opportunity.”
